Solution

The correct options are
A Linear momentum of system of particles is conserved.
C Minimum value of u for which particles will just reach at the surface of the sphere is 5kq23mR
Since the net external force on a system of particles is 0, therefore linear momentum will be conserved.

Energy conservation (For minimum u final kinetic energy =0)
12mu2+12mu2+q×[kq3R]×2+kq26R
=0+0+q×[kqR]×2+kq22R
u=5kq23mR
